Cameron Fabian “Cam”
North Penn/Mansfield Panthers
Class of: 2022
GPA: 3.8
Position(s): RB, DB, Special Teams
Ht: 5’6 – Wt: 155 lbs
Awards: National Honors Society, High Honor Roll
Other Sports: Baseball
Twitter: @CamFabian1
_______________________________________________________________________________________________________________________________________________________________________________________________________________
What is the best part about playing football?
The best part about playing football is the memories I’ve made with my teammates and coaches.
What has been your best memory from football so far?
My favorite memory from playing football is when we won the Morty Trophy over Wellsboro.
Who is your favorite pro athlete and why?
My favorite pro athlete is Chris Carson because he is a great running back.
Is there any specific person you look up to and use as a role model?
I look up to my father and coaches because they push me to become a better athlete and person everyday.
What would be your desired major in college?
Criminal Justice
Coming off a year with COVID struggles, what do you think this year will be like?
I believe it will be nice to have a normal season, with a full schedule wearing no masks.
